There is so much buzz about AI. What is real? What is fiction?

This hands-on session, led by Sarah Newman, Alexandra Dolan-Mescal, and Jessica Yurkofsky, will bring together tech professionals, creatives, and scholars to explore AI questions big and small, and come up with quick prototypes and creative solutions with unexpected (and yes, shiny) materials.

Steeped in the practice of visualizing ideas, and making complex questions accessible to broad audiences, the workshop will focus on AI’s current and future impacts on society, and how to productively contend with and move forward in this exciting and challenging time. Designed for people from diverse fields and perspectives (from the highly technical to not at all technical) to come together, engage, create things, and surface new insights.
